Student Location Policy
Policy
This policy is in accordance with federal code amendment 34 CFR–PART §600.9(c)(2)(ii), effective as of July 1, 2020, and the National Council for State Authorization Reciprocity Agreement (SARA) rules listed in the SARA Manual.
The location of each student for the purpose of providing accurate professional licensure disclosure is determined to be located in the state of New York if any of the following are true:
- The student is living in campus housing offered through the Office of Residential Life and Housing in their first term of enrollment in their program. This includes admitted students with an active housing application on file for their first term of enrollment.
- The student is enrolled in a campus-based program in which on-campus coursework is required in the initial semester.
- The student has a “Local Address” in the student information system that is located in the state of New York at the time of registration in their initial semester of enrollment in their program.
If none of the above criteria are true, the student’s location will be determined by the state or territory listed on their “Local Address” in the student information system at the point of initial enrollment in their program. The point of initial enrollment is defined as the first day of the first semester session in which a student is registered for coursework in their program.
It is the student’s responsibility to inform the Institute if their location has changed during their enrollment for any reason. Complete the change of address form and submit to the Registrar’s office or email using a Pratt email address to reg@pratt.edu.
This policy applies to students in all modalities, including but not limited to, students who are enrolled in the following:
- face-to-face courses
- international study
- remote courses
- out-of-state learning placements including but not limited to clinical rotations, internships, community services, fellowships, undergraduate research, or student teaching
